Title: The Innovations of Yoshikazu Ikegami
Introduction
Yoshikazu Ikegami is a prominent inventor based in Tokyo,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or technology, holding a total of 11 patents. His work focuses on improving the performance and efficiency of semiconductor laser diodes.
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is the Ridge Waveguide Semiconductor Laser Diode. This invention features a GaAs-based semiconductor laser that incorporates a combination of cladding layers, including a ridge structure part and a remaining part that overlays the active layers of the laser. An etch stop layer is sandwiched between the ridge structure part and the remaining part. The design ensures that the remaining part preferably covers the entire surface of the laser's active layers, with a thickness 'D' that satisfies the condition 1.1×W > D ≥ 0.5×W, where W represents the width of a spot size measured at the laser front facet. This innovative semiconductor laser effectively addresses the kink phenomenon, resulting in an excellent linear relationship between the optical output power and the injected current.
Career Highlights
Throughout his career, Yoshikazu Ikegami has worked with notable companies such as NEC Corporation and The Furukawa Electric Co., Ltd. His expertise in semiconductor technology has positioned him as a key figure in the industry.
Collaborations
Ikegami has collaborated with esteemed colleagues, including Michio Ohkubo and Takeshi Namegaya. These partnerships have further enhanced his contributions to the field of semiconductor lasers.
